Compression test is usually done on the starter motor crank over. That is where it will show up poor rings and valves the most. You get a consistent comparison speed and everything has time to leak if faulty.
as long as all the readings are within 5-10% of each other and still over 100psi, then you don't really have any issues. The point of compression testing is to make sure that all the pistons/rings etc are wearing at the same rate. If you have say 3 cylinders at 120psi and 1 cylinder coming in at say 80 or 90psi - then clearly there is a problem with *that* specific cylinder. It could be poor valve sealing/clearance issues, or maybe a piston on the way out - that sort of thing. <!-- s --><img src="{SMILIES_PATH}/icon_cool.gif" alt="" title="Cool" /><!-- s -->
With CV carbs, 'throttle fully open' means you have to pull the airbox off and physically lift the slides with your finger. Just twisting the grip won't accomplish anything, and you'll get an erratic and artificially low reading.
